Figure 22.Distinguishing features of Kunzea salterae. A Flowering branchlet (AK 289816) B Vegetative bud and branchlet indumentum (AK 289816) C Adaxial leaf surface (AK 289816) D Abaxial leaf surface (AK 289816) E Adaxial leaf apex (AK 289816) F Leaf margin indumentum (AK 289816) G Leaf variation, all from Moutohora (Whale Island): (G1) (AK 185215), (G2) Boulder Bay (AK 288250), (G3–5) Sulphur Bay (AK 284105, AK 283253, AK 289814), (G6) Summit Hill Saddle (AK 289815), McEwans Bay (AK 289816) H Flower (top view) (AK 289816) I Flower and hypanthium (side view) (AK 289816) J Flower cross section showing anther, style and ovules (AK 289816) K Style and stigma (AK 289816) L Stamens (AK 289816) M Dehisced fruit (AK 289816). Scale bars: (A, G) 10 mm; (B–E, H–M) 1 mm; (F) 0.5 mm.
